Waitlisted patients are encouraged to find a living kidney donor—yet even when they find the courage to “give it a go,” they're often not sure where to begin or what to say. That’s why we created The Donor Seeker® Story Planner and Search Guide for Finding Living Kidney Donors to empower their journey.
This revolutionary workbook gives waitlisted patients (and their loved ones) an interactive edge to learn, create, and practice their story—using the right words and connection strategies—to reach interested donors.
